1.2b Default Rates: Any traffic to or from NPA/NXX’s, LATA’s or OCN’s that are not specified as part of Customer’s rates will be rated at $0.05 per interstate minute and $0.10 per intrastate minute for all domestic (48 contiguous states) calls. Calls to or from all other NPA/NXX’s, LATA’s, and/or OCN’s that are included in the North American Numbering Plan (NANP) will be rated at $0.30 per minute. All international calls placed to destinations not specified in the customers agreement shall be rated at $5.00 per minute. The Customer agrees all incomplete calls shall incur a surcharge of $0.015 at the sole discretion of FaxSIPit.

1.2c Call Duration: The rates agreed to by FaxSIPit under this Agreement are based upon the condition that Customer will maintain a call duration of greater than 30 seconds in length for at least 80% of Customer’s total domestic calls. If more than 20% of Customer’s traffic is 30 seconds or less in duration, FaxSIPit shall charge an additional one-half cent ($0.005) per call for all calls that are 30 seconds or less above the 20% limit.

1.2d Billing: Unless otherwise stated, all call lengths shall be rounded up to the next tenth of a minute. All domestic calls will be rated in six (6) second increments with a eighteen (18) second per call minimum and rounded to the fourth decimal place amount of a call charge. All international calls will be rated in six (6) second increments with a thirty (30) second per call minimum and rounded to the fourth decimal place amount of a call charge except Mexico, which will be rated in sixty (60) second increments.

Scheduled Maintenance – The Customer agrees that it may be necessary for FaxSIPit to temporarily suspend the FaxSIPit Services for technical reasons or to maintain the FaxSIPit network, the Equipment or any other facilities. For moderate to high risk scheduled maintenance suspensions as determined by FaxSIPit, FaxSIPit shall send notification of such intent ten (10) business days in advance. For low risk scheduled maintenance situations as determined by FaxSIPit, FaxSIPit shall provide five (5) business days advance notice to the Customer regarding any scheduled maintenance. The regular maintenance window period is on Sundays between 12:00 a.m. and 6:00 a.m. local time. Such suspension of FaxSIPit Services will not be an “Interruption” of the FaxSIPit Services for the purpose of calculating network availability or the Customer’s entitlement to credit for Interruption of the FaxSIPit Services, unless such Interruption exceeds four (4) hours in length. If such Interruption exceeds four (4) hours, the two (2) hour period applicable for determining a Customer’s entitlement to a credit allowance shall commence following the completion of the four (4) hour period. FaxSIPit may interrupt the FaxSIPit Services at any time for any duration of time, without penalty or liability for any claim by Customer, where necessary to prevent improper or unlawful use of the FaxSIPit Services, FaxSIPit’s facilities or connections or FaxSIPit’s network.

    4.4. Service Interruption Credit – In the event that the Customer has experienced an “Interruption” of FaxSIPit Service (interpreted according to paragraph 4.5 below) exceeding 2 hours for a single incident, FaxSIPit may, at its sole discretion, give the Customer a credit on its invoice within (60) days of the FaxSIPit Services service interruption. Such credit will be applicable to FaxSIPit Services provided under the Schedules for Internet Services, Frame Relay and Private Line. The amount of the credit shall be calculated as twice the hourly rate for the interrupted FaxSIPit Service (which hourly rate is calculated based on 720 hours in a month) multiplied by the duration of the interruption, determined to the nearest tenth of an hour. No allowance shall be given in respect of any non-recurring charges.

    4.5. Definition of Interruption – “Interruption” in the FaxSIPit Contract shall mean the inability of FaxSIPit to complete network connections due to equipment malfunctions or human errors. Interruption does not include, and no allowances shall be given for, interruptions arising from the failure of any service or facilities provided by the Customer or an entity other than FaxSIPit (provided that, for this purpose only, “FaxSIPit” shall be deemed to include any third party from which FaxSIPit has acquired any service or facilities used in providing the FaxSIPit Services), or from the negligence or willful act or omission of the Customer. Interruption does not include the termination of the FaxSIPit Services by FaxSIPit, pursuant to the terms of the FaxSIPit Contract for non-payment of amounts or deposits due, for unlawful or improper use of facilities or FaxSIPit Services by the Customer, or for any other reason provided under the FaxSIPit Contract or applicable law.
